The Atlanta Falcons Youth Foundation committee approved more than $2 million in grants to 23 organizations for food access and healthy eating for youth in Georgia. Grants will work to ensure that youth understand the lifecycle of healthy eating and also support local farmers throughout the state. Here’s the first in our Eat. Cook. Grow. […]

Gwinnett high schools prepare for opening week of new girls flag football league
Passion for football in Gwinnett County Public Schools is not only apparent in its success on the field, winning six of the last eight state championships, but also from the interest in its newly established girls flag football league. Although it is not yet an official Georgia High School Association sport, the new activity has […]
